Disease Definition
NCI2016_CDISC_1602D:A benign neoplasm arising from any of the adrenal cortical layers.|NCI2016_02D:A benign neoplasm that can arise from any of the adrenal cortical layers. It can be associated with the overproduction of glucocorticoids (Cushing's syndrome), androgenic or estrogenic steroids (adrenogenital syndrome), or mineralocorticoids (Conn's syndrome). (Sternberg Diagnostic Surgical Pathology, 3rd ed.)|MSH2017_2016_08_12:A benign neoplasm of the ADRENAL CORTEX. It is characterized by a well-defined nodular lesion, usually less than 2.5 cm. Most adrenocortical adenomas are nonfunctional. The functional ones are yellow and contain LIPIDS. Depending on the cell type or cortical zone involved, they may produce ALDOSTERONE; HYDROCORTISONE; DEHYDROEPIANDROSTERONE; and/or ANDROSTENEDIONE.|HPO2016_07_04:Adrenocortical adenomas are benign tumors of the adrenal cortex. [HPO:probinson, pmid:17287480]NCI2016_CDISC_1602D:A neoplasm of the adrenal cortex in which the malignancy status has not been established.|NCI2016_02D:A benign or malignant (primary or metastatic) neoplasm affecting the adrenal cortex. (NCI05)|MSH2017_2016_08_12:Tumors or cancers of the ADRENAL CORTEX.|HPO2016_07_04:The presence of a neoplasm of the adrenal cortex. [HPO:probinson]NCI2016_NCI-GLOSS_1602D:A rare cancer that forms in the outer layer of tissue of the adrenal gland (a small organ on top of each kidney that makes steroid hormones, adrenaline, and noradrenaline to control heart rate, blood pressure, and other body functions).|NCI2016_CDISC_1602D:A malignant epithelial neoplasm arising from adrenal cortical cells.|NCI2016_02D:A rare, usually large (greater than 5cm), malignant epithelial tumor arising from the adrenal cortical cells. Symptoms are usually related to the excessive production of hormones, and include Cushing's syndrome and virilism in women. Common sites of metastasis include liver, lung, bone, and retroperitoneal lymph nodes. Advanced radiologic procedures have enabled the detection of small tumors, resulting in the improvement of the 5-year survival.|MSH2017_2016_08_12:A malignant neoplasm of the ADRENAL CORTEX. Adrenocortical carcinomas are unencapsulated anaplastic (ANAPLASIA) masses sometimes exceeding 20 cm or 200 g. They are more likely to be functional than nonfunctional, and produce ADRENAL CORTEX HORMONES that may result in hypercortisolism (CUSHING SYNDROME); HYPERALDOSTERONISM; and/or VIRILISM.|HPO2016_07_04:A malignant neoplasm of the adrenal cortex that may produce hormones such as cortisol, aldosterone, estrogen, or testosterone.
